Ca2P2O7·H2O (Ca2[P2O7][H2O], T = 180 K) Crystal Structure
General Information
- Phase Label(s): Ca2[P2O7][H2O]
- Structure Class(es): –
- Classification by Properties: –
- Mineral Name(s): –
- Pearson Symbol: mP48
- Space Group: 14
- Phase Prototype: Ca2[P2O7][H2O]
- Measurement Detail(s): automatic diffractometer; 1804 (determination of cell parameters), automatic diffractometer; Bruker AXS KAPPA APEX II (determination of structural parameters), X-rays, Mo Kα; λ = 0.071073 nm (determination of cell and structural parameters), T = 180 K (determination of cell and structural parameters)
- Phase Class(es): –
- Compound Class(es): diphosphate, hydrate
- Interpretation Detail(s): complete structure determined, full-matrix least-squares refinement on F2; 117 variables; 996 reflections; F2 > 2σ(F2), R = 0.0505; wR = 0.1334
- Sample Detail(s): sample prepared from Na4P2O7, CaCl2, single crystal (determination of cell parameters), single crystal, 0.02×0.03×0.2 mm3 (determination of structural parameters)
Substance Summary
- Standard Formula: Ca2[P2O7][H2O]
- Alphabetic Formula: Ca2[H2O][P2O7]
- Published Formula: Ca2P2O7·H2O
- Refined Formula: Ca2H2O8P2
- Wyckoff Sequence: 14,e12
- Z Formula Units: 4
- Density: ρ = 2.60 Mg·m−3
